  Figure 1: The PSoC4200 from Cypress Semiconductor can be used to control a robot car using Bluetooth Low Energy 4.2.

  The project starts with a simple LED and touch pad control that indicates the state of the connection. The initial CAPSense slider is used to control a red LED, with a blue LED for when the board is not connected.

  Creating a new project for the PSoC4100 BLE, the components can be added to a simple schematic. The BLE component is added to the graphics design tool and linked to the CapSense component. A PWM is needed to drive the LEDs and because the blue LED is active low the PWM needs to be inverted, so a NOT gate is used from the library.
